## Authentication

The Proctorline queue ingests exam session events from proctoring clients and fans them out to review workers. All queue operations require a key with the queue:consume and queue:ack scopes; producer keys are separate and never used on-call. Keys expire every 45 days — if consumers start throwing 401s mid-shift, expiry is the first thing to check. Restarting workers without a valid key will loop-crash them. Keep the key out of logs and shell history. The current on-call consumer key for the Proctorline queue API follows.

app token of fajop-fahif = qvz4-AnML

Subject: Key rotation — VramScope profiler

Heads up: we rotated the credentials for the VramScope GPU memory profiling service at 06:00. Old keys stop working at midnight. On-call: update the collector config on the grakk-04 fleet and restart the profiler agents. Dashboards will show gaps until agents reconnect; no paging needed. Configure the agents with the key below.

API key for bageg-kajef: vxb2-ss

## Step 4: Tune cold starts

After moving Fernwick's order handlers to the Quillbase serverless runtime, cold starts jumped to ~4s. Enable provisioned warm pools and trim the dependency bundle before cutover. Do not skip this; checkout latency alerts will fire otherwise. The warm-pool settings currently applied in staging are listed below.

deployment values, tahof-baweg:
[brieth]
team = nordor
access_code = ac_abc511
owner = tamael.quenvan
host = brieth.halixlabs.example
port = 9000
peer = zorok.plorvaforge.example
salt = 02a603a5
pin = 1472

## DeployBot Onboarding

As a code reviewer at Quellworth Systems, you'll interact with DeployBot, our chat bot that reports deploy status for every merge you approve. DeployBot posts pipeline state in the #releases channel and answers queries like "status of build 4821." To register your reviewer account, run /deploybot enroll and confirm the prompt. If you ever lose access, DeployBot accepts a recovery passphrase instead of re-enrollment. The passphrase for reviewer accounts is below.

unlock words, kawip-yafof: oliir-raldor-framir-druok-eliix-quenwyn-kasion